On Thu, 2010-07-15 at 06:09 -0700, Gnanam wrote: > Martin Gregorie wrote: > > Its reliable enough, but concurrency will be limited by the number of > > child processes you allow spamd to run - on normal MTAs this limit is in > > single or low double figures. To allow 'hundreds' of simultaneous tests > > you'd have to launch a copy of spamassassin as each message is > > submitted, which means also providing enough hardware to run 'hundreds' > > of copies of spamassassin in parallel. > > Where do I limit/configure the number of child processes that spamd can run? > Can you provide me documentation link for the same?
